Sobyanin spoke about the situation with beds for patients with COVID-19

10/23/2020, 7:03:54 PM

Moscow Mayor Sergei Sobyanin spoke on the Russia 1 TV channel about the situation with beds for patients with coronavirus infection COVID-19 in Moscow.


"To date, enough additional beds have been opened, specially specialized for COVID-19, with a 50% reserve," he said.

Earlier, Sobyanin said that the spread of COVID-19 in Moscow is slowing down.

According to data as of October 23, 5478 cases of coronavirus were detected in Moscow per day, 2779 people recovered, 62 patients with COVID-19 died.
